Does higher total atherosclerosis burden of baroreceptor-resident arteries predict blunted blood pressure dipping in patients with ischemic stroke?
Higher total atherosclerosis burden in baroreceptor-resident arteries independently predicts blunted systolic and diastolic blood pressure dipping in patients with ischemic stroke.

After adjusting for age, sex, vascular risk factors, 24-hour BP means, cervical and intracranial atherosclerosis scores, the negative correlations still existed (adjusted β, -0.259 95% CI, -0.416 to -0.102 and adjusted β, -0.178 95% CI, -0.346 to -0.010, respectively). In conclusion, higher total atherosclerosis burden of BRA was independently indicative of more blunted dipping of systolic BP and diastolic BP in IS. The total atherosclerosis burden of BRA might be important for predicting and managing BP dipping in patients with IS.
